The world of golf is abuzz with concern as news breaks that Brooks Koepka, a five-time major champion, has withdrawn from the RBC Canadian Open due to a mysterious hand injury. This development casts a shadow of uncertainty over his highly anticipated participation in the upcoming US Open at Shinnecock Hills, a course where he previously triumphed in 2018.

Koepka's sudden withdrawal is particularly intriguing. He was in top form during Thursday's opening round, sharing the lead with eight birdies and two bogeys. However, the narrative took an unexpected turn when he revealed that he was struggling to grip the club due to numbness in his ring and pinkie fingers. This is a startling issue for any golfer, let alone a professional of Koepka's caliber.

What makes this situation even more compelling is the timing. Koepka's injury emerged during the final round, just before his tee time. He described feeling fine during the warm-up, only to experience the gripping issue on the range. This sudden onset raises questions about the nature of the injury and whether it could have been exacerbated by the pressure of the tournament.
